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ments)'s SPOT Position: Q2 2026 in Review

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) increased its Spotify (SPOT) stake by 0.65% in Q2 2026, buying an estimated $248K and bringing the position to 80,960 shares worth $37.2M. The position accounts for 0.1% of the portfolio, ranked #148.

Public Sector Pension Investment Board (PSP Investments) first reported a position in SPOT in Q4 2018 and has held it in 15 quarters since. The position peaked at $85.4M in Q4 2024. 926 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old SPOT as of Q2 2026.
